Do any of you'll use the cap with the black rubber insert to cover your bearings? Are they good? Or, should I go with just a metal cap? The spindle has a grease zert to lube the bearings. So, I don't need the buddy bearings. I noticed one of the rubbers was just about ready to tear. This is why I'm questioning if they are any good. I've never used this type of cap before (came with the boat). Any help is appreciated.
I bought a trailer ~ 6 years ago with the rubber cap. I have not had any problems with the rubber cap. I put in new bearing and seals ~ 2 years ago......and reused the rubber caps.

I used the buddy bearing for many years with no problems. With Buddy bearing all you have to do is just add a few shots of grease every few trips. The rubber cap.....not as easy to take off and reinstall....a little messy.
